We are delighted to invite applications to recruit to 1 new substantive Consultant General Paediatricians as part of the Consultant expansion programme. This post requires special interest in Cardiology
This is an exciting opportunity to join our Trust, which was awarded NHS Foundation Trust status with effect from 1 April 2005.
Lancashire Teaching Hospitals NHS Foundation Trust forms one of the major acute Trusts in the North West with all of the usual specialties on site as well as being a Tertiary Centre for Lancashire and South Cumbria in the departments of Neurosciences, Oncology, Plastic Surgery and Burns and Renal Medicine.
You will join a thriving paediatric department comprising of 20 WTE Consultants, including 2 Paediatric Neurologists and 6 WTE Consultant Community Paediatricians. The post is based mainly at Royal Preston Hospital. There will be close working relationship with the Paediatric Cardiologists and other Paediatricians. The post holder will participate in general paediatric on call rota, which will soon become 1 in 12 non-resident on calls and ‘Consultant of the week’ system.
The post also includes an evening resident shift in the paediatric assessment unit (5 days in a 12 week cycle) working along with a junior and middle grade doctor. There is no responsibility for neonatal cover involved.
The department is increasing its commitment to medical student teaching, being seconded to the Trust from the University of Manchester. Considerable opportunities exist for research and development within the Trust and there are active and developing links with the Universities of Manchester and Central Lancashire.
